How the duration of time intervals in ECG is found?
The period of time from the onset of the P wave to the beginning of the QRS complex is termed the PR interval, which normally ranges from 0.12 to 0.20 seconds in duration. This interval represents the time between the onset of atrial depolarization and the onset of ventricular depolarization.

What is the PR interval range for all 3 rhythms?
The PR interval is the time from the onset of the P wave to the start of the QRS complex. It reflects conduction through the AV node. The normal PR interval is between 120 – 200 ms (0.12-0.20s) in duration (three to five small squares).

What causes inverted P waves?
If the P wave is inverted, it is most likely an ectopic atrial rhythm not originating from the sinus node. Altered P wave morphology is seen in left or right atrial enlargement. The PTa segment can be used to diagnose pericarditis or atrial infarction.

What is the QRS interval on an electrocardiogram?
QRS Interval. It measures the total time of ventricular depolarisation. It is measured from the beginning of the Q or R wave until the end of the S wave (or R’ if the latter is the last wave).
What is the PR interval in the ECG curve?
The PR interval determines whether impulse transmission from atria to ventricles is normal. The isoelectric (flat) line between the end of the P-wave and the start of the QRS complex is called the PR segment. The PR segment is the baseline (also referred to as reference line or isoelectric line) of the ECG curve.
